From Rolex to Timex: What Your Watch Says About You
In a world dominated by smartphones and smartwatches, the traditional wristwatch remains a timeless accessory. It’s not just a tool for telling time; it’s a statement piece, a mirrored image of one’s personality, values, and typically, their aspirations. From luxurious brands like Rolex to the ever-reliable Timex, your choice of watch says quite a bit about who you are and what you stand for.
Rolex: The Pinnacle of Prestige
When someone wears a Rolex, it’s often more than just about keeping time; it’s about showcasing success and attainment. Synonymous with luxury, Rolex watches are crafted with precision and style, they usually’ve become an emblem of wealth and sophistication.
A Rolex wearer likely values tradition and legacy. They’re not just buying a watch; they’re investing in an heirloom. Many Rolex owners are drawn to the brand’s status for excellence, appreciating its rich history and the prestige it conveys. Whether or not it’s the traditional Datejust, the adventurous Submariner, or the opulent Day-Date, a Rolex tells the world that its wearer has "made it."
But, it’s not just about opulence. A Rolex wearer may be somebody who appreciates quality and durability. These watches are constructed to last, making them a practical selection for those who value each form and function.
Omega: The Adventurer’s Choice
Another luxurious brand with a distinct identity, Omega appeals to those that thrive on adventure and precision. Known for their association with space exploration, sports timing, and deep-sea diving, Omega watches signal a sense of boldness and curiosity.
If you wear an Omega, you’re likely someone who enjoys pushing boundaries and values performance. The Speedmaster—famously worn during the Apollo eleven moon landing—speaks to an adventurous spirit, while the Seamaster suggests a love for aquatic escapades.
TAG Heuer: The Modern Maverick
TAG Heuer is the brand of selection for individuals who value innovation and speed. Often associated with motorsports and high-octane lifestyles, TAG Heuer watches project an image of youthful energy and dynamism.
If you gravitate towards this brand, you might be someone who enjoys the thrill of competition and appreciates slicing-edge design. TAG Heuer wearers are often seen as modern and forward-thinking, balancing sophistication with a sporty edge.
Timex: The Practical Minimalist
Timex, then again, caters to those who value reliability and simplicity. Affordable yet durable, Timex watches are for individuals who don’t need to make a flashy statement. Instead, they prioritize functionality and dependability.
A Timex wearer could be somebody who is down-to-earth and pragmatic. They respect the beauty of undersaid class and understand that style doesn’t always have to come with a hefty worth tag. The enduring slogan, "It takes a licking and keeps on ticking," perfectly encapsulates the resilient spirit of Timex enthusiasts.
Smartwatches: The Tech-Savvy Trailblazer
Although not a traditional watch, the rise of smartwatches can't be ignored. Apple Watch, Samsung Galaxy Watch, and similar units have carved out a significant space within the market. These watches are for individuals who worth connectivity, comfort, and modern technology.
In the event you wear a smartwatch, you’re likely someone who stays on the cutting fringe of trends. You’re efficient and health-acutely aware, utilizing your watch not just to inform time however to track fitness, manage schedules, and keep connected. Smartwatch customers usually exude a sense of practicality fused with a love for innovation.
Vintage Watches: The Sentimental Soul
Vintage watches are a nod to the past, usually chosen by those who recognize history, craftsmanship, and individuality. Whether or not it’s a basic Seiko or a retro Bulova, vintage watch wearers typically have a narrative to tell.
If you favor classic, you’re likely someone who values nostalgia and the individuality of owning a chunk with character. You’re drawn to the artistry and engineering of a bygone era, and your watch is often more than an accessory—it’s a conversation starter.
What Your Watch Says About You
Ultimately, the watch you wear is an extension of your personality. It’s a way to communicate your values, lifestyle, and aspirations without saying a word. Whether you’re donning a high-end Rolex, a practical Timex, or a slicing-edge smartwatch, your alternative reflects who you are and the way you want to be perceived.
So, the subsequent time you glance at your wrist, think about the story your watch is telling. Is it considered one of luxurious and success, adventure and innovation, or simplicity and practicality? Regardless of the case, wear it with pride, because your watch is more than a timepiece—it’s a reflection of you.
